# Reading the numbers
*Decide in advance what you'd act on*
---
The monthly review is the same meeting in every business I've run: revenue against last month, cost against budget, this line ahead and that one behind, and a story attached to every movement. Most of the stories are noise. I don't mean the data is bad, or that the people explaining it are careless. I mean the movement itself usually carries no information about the machine underneath, and we explain it anyway, because we're meaning-making machines and the meeting was booked.
Most of what work consists of is people, some data, and a period of time, put together in a room, and it would be nice to think each of the three was chosen deliberately. Usually the meeting is whatever length the calendar offered, the attendee list just grew, and the data is whatever the pack happens to contain. There's a whole literature that says decline the meeting, ask for the agenda, and maybe that works somewhere. In practice, in a business where relationships matter and things need to get done, when someone calls you into a meeting about something that matters to them, you go. Being that dogmatic about it just doesn't really work. The meeting isn't the problem. The problem is what we do with the numbers once we're in the room, because having assembled the people and the data, somebody has to say what it all means.
## Ask what it's measured against
Every variance is a comparison, and the thing being compared against is usually chosen by default. Month-on-month assumes all months are equal, which they aren't: they differ by working days, seasonality, period-end effects. Year-on-year assumes last year was representative, and the irony is that last year was no more normal than this one. It had its own one-offs and distortions, which everybody has since forgotten, and so did last month. Comparing against plan is at least a comparison against something somebody chose on purpose.
So a variance often tells you more about the choice of baseline than about the month. And the aggregate underneath can be hiding the real story entirely: I've seen a flat top line that segmentation showed was really two stories, a growing core and one region being squeezed by its funder, cancelling each other out in the total.
Manufacturing worked this out a long time ago. Any complex system produces variation in its outputs, and rather than explain each one, the discipline built a language for it: tolerances, thresholds, the difference between a reading inside normal behaviour and one outside it. Finance and knowledge work face much the same dynamics, ours arising from customers and processes rather than machines, and we've never really adopted the language. There's no agreed answer to when a movement deserves escalation, when it deserves a conversation, and when it's simply fine. So the movements get discussed every month, whichever way they went, because by definition there's always a variance against something.
## What reacting to noise costs
Getting this wrong costs more than the meeting.
The first cost is the industry that grows up around it. There's always an explanation available, so a finance team asked for one every month will supply one every month, and after a while a serious amount of capable people's time goes into reconciling movements that nobody reads, nobody tests, and that change nothing about what anyone does next. Some of the reconciliation is owed, to be fair - your bank and your auditors need theirs - but that's a different document from the one management steers by.
The second cost is worse, and it belongs to being a particular size. If your calibration is off and you act on a wiggle, you set machinery going: initiatives get briefed, owners named, teams re-pointed. In a small business that's recoverable, because you can stop it quickly and aim somewhere else next month. Once you're mid-sized, the briefing takes a month or two to reach the people who actually have to do it, and by then you've held another monthly review and started another set of things. The business is still absorbing last month's instruction while receiving this month's, the two aren't obviously related, nobody further down the chain can tell you which of them still matters, and the whole place works flat out without moving anything forward.
## A chart instead of a table
The fix costs almost nothing. A twelve-month trend with a band around the average tells you more in five seconds than any snapshot variance table. A point inside the band gets noted. A point outside it, or three months trending one way, gets investigated. The question changes from "why is this month down on last?" to "is anything unusual happening?", and most months the answer is no, and the meeting moves on.
I personally like these charts, and I'd concede that some of the formal machinery feels too mathematical for a monthly pack. The intuition is the powerful part: look at the trend rather than the point, and agree in advance what would be worth acting on.
> [!note]- For those so inclined
> The formal version is statistical process control, and the chart is a process behaviour chart: limits calculated from the mean and the moving range, rules for runs and shifts. Worth knowing it exists; probably more than most packs need.
All of it depends on agreeing the threshold before the number lands. One you reach for afterwards just backs up whatever you already wanted to do, in either direction.
## Which number are you asking for?
Estimates have the same problem more quietly, and it costs you more.
Your team says the project will take two months, and they're being honest: two months is their middle estimate, the point where they'd bet even odds. Could it land in one month? Almost impossible, because there's a floor on how fast work can go. Could it take five? Easily - a dependency slips, a requirement changes, a key person gets pulled onto something urgent. There's no ceiling on delay. That asymmetry means the average outcome sits above the honest middle, and the gap is bigger than people expect: the early finishes save you weeks, the late ones cost you months. As a rule of thumb, plan against the team's number times 1.2 for routine work, and times 1.5 where the work is genuinely new.
Business cases and delivery plans land on my desk the same way: they always show things delivered on time and strong returns. So my baseline is that things get delayed and plans under-deliver, and I nudge from there on the credibility of the paper. The better thought out it is, the smaller the adjustment.
> [!note]- For those so inclined
> Task durations tend to follow a lognormal distribution, bounded on the left, unbounded on the right, so the mean sits above the median, and the gap widens with uncertainty. That's where the 1.2 and 1.5 come from.
The practical move is to hold two numbers at once, doing two different jobs. The team plans against the honest middle, because that's the number everyone coordinates around, and if you gave them the padded one they'd plan to it and take it. The board gets the mean, because across a year of projects that's the number that makes the budget land roughly on plan. The project that taught me this wasn't a failure: the board heard two months, it took three and a half, nobody had done anything wrong, and everybody was annoyed. Two months was the right estimate for the team and three was the closer number for the board. The problem was one number doing both jobs.
## Ten interviews aren't a percentage
Small samples are the third version of the same problem. A product team runs ten user interviews, seven prefer option A, and the readout says "overwhelming favourite". It feels immediately actionable and it isn't, because the sample you need grows fast as the effect you're hunting shrinks: halve the difference and you need four times the people. Small differences, the kind most product changes actually produce, need serious samples to confirm. Only dramatic ones show up in small groups.
Show a redesign to thirty users and the old version to thirty others, and twenty of the thirty prefer the new one: 67%, and the slide says strong preference. Thirty per group sounds like a small version of a proper test. It can only detect a gap of thirty-odd points, and your redesign almost certainly isn't that much better than what it replaced. A 67% reading on thirty people sits inside the range you'd expect by chance if the two designs were identical. Which is not the same as saying the redesign isn't better. It may well be. The reading just can't tell you.
> [!note]- For those so inclined
> A workable rule of thumb: the sample you need per group is about 16 × p(1−p) / d², where p is the baseline rate, d the absolute difference you want to detect, and the constant bakes in the usual confidence and power. The d² is what ruins your plans. At a 4% conversion baseline, detecting a lift to 4.8% needs nearly ten thousand visitors per variant; run it with twelve hundred and you have roughly a 15% chance of seeing the effect even when it's real. You'd conclude the change didn't work, kill it, and move on.
What small samples are good for is words, not percentages. Ten interviews might surface the phrase people actually use, or the same friction point mentioned seven times unprompted, or an objection you hadn't thought of, and those are as informative at five people as at five hundred. Many decisions can't wait for statistical significance, and some never could: you'll never get three thousand enterprise buyers into a pricing study. Do the qualitative work well, make the decision, and be honest about what you don't know.
## What a business case is really saying
A business case is where all of this lands at once. Six months of development at £500k, fifty sales at £30k, a 3x payback. Every figure in it is a single point standing in for a range, and the ranges are lopsided in the same direction as the estimates above: costs have a floor and no ceiling, sales ramp late and start discounted. Rerun that case with nine months of development and thirty early deals at £25k and the 3x has evaporated to breakeven. The second set of assumptions is no more true than the first. The point is how much room the headline had to fall.
So the useful version of the slide says "between 1x and 3x, depending mainly on how long development actually takes", and the conversation changes from approve-or-reject to a constructive debate about what needs to be true. The front page of the last three-year plan I signed off carried a short list of exactly that - no unplanned exits, delivery on time, no adverse change in policy - and the sign-off conversation was about the list, not the spreadsheet.
Decide in advance what would make you act, whether it's a band on a chart, a multiplier on an estimate, or a list on the front of a plan. Then let most months be what most months are: no root cause to find, nothing to action, nobody to blame. That's okay.
